Basis Displaying the Technical View: Status Autoreaction CCMS

In the monitoring architecture, you can react automatically to an alert using auto-reaction methods. These methods are automatically started in the case of an alert and by default are executed in the system in which the alert occurs. Almost no assignments are made in the standard SAP system; however, there are several predefined auto-reaction methods in the monitoring architecture that you can assign to any MTE classes.

As of SAP Web Application Server 6.10, you can also define central auto-reaction methods. The auto-reaction methods are not started in the system, in which the alert occurs, but rather in the central monitoring system. In this way, it is possible for reactions to events that occur in monitored components to be performed immediately in a central location.

If problems occur during the execution of auto-reaction methods, it can be useful to check the status of the auto-reaction methods. You can find out the definition and runtime status of an MTE by choosing Display Details (This graphic is explained in the accompanying text). This method is very time-consuming for obtaining an overview of the auto-reaction methods for the MTEs of an entire monitor. The technical view Status Autoreaction exists as an alternative for this purpose.

In this technical view, you can also manually start the auto-reaction method for any MTE to which an auto-reaction method is assigned. To do this, choose the relevant MTE by double clicking it. This is especially useful during test phases.

Note

Note that when you start an auto-reaction method manually, it runs under your user name and therefore also under your authorizations. As the method runs under the SAPSYS user when it is started automatically, and this user has only very few authorizations, you can assume from a successful test with a manual start that the method will also run without problems during normal operation.

Procedure

To activate the Status Autoreaction technical view, follow the procedure below:

...

1. Choose CCMS ® Control/Monitoring ® Alert Monitor, or call transaction RZ20.

2. Expand the monitor set that contains the monitor that you require, and choose Load Monitor.

3. Choose Views ® Status Autoreaction. The alert tree now no longer displays the alert status and reported values, but information about the auto-reaction methods of the MTEs of the monitor.

This graphic is explained in the accompanying text

Result

The view displays the following information for the active monitor about the auto-reaction methods that are assigned to the individual MTEs:

· Assigned auto-reaction method

· Type of the auto-reaction method; depending on the definition of the method, the following types are possible:

Type

Description

[Central Autoreaction]

The method is defined as a central auto-reaction method.

[Running in Autoabap]

The method is executed in the dialog process.

[Running in Background]

The method is executed in the background process as a job.

[???]

The method type is not yet known; this type is only displayed for a short type after the method is created.

· Definition status of the method:

Type

Description

PRESET

The method has just been created; the properties of the method are still determined by the settings in the data supplier. After a maximum of five minutes, the system reads the current settings of the method from the active properties variant and the definition status is changed.

DBSET
CEN_SET
WPSET

The settings of the active properties variant are already included in the properties of the method in this status. However, as it is not in the CHECKED definition status, you should check whether the method is released as an auto-reaction method.

CHECKED

The method is released and can therefore be executed as a local auto-reaction method.

CEN_CHECKED

The method is released as a central auto-reaction method.

· Runtime status of the method:

Type

Description

Ready

The method is ready for the next execution; however, this is not yet due.

Run required

The method is to be executed, however the responsible dispatcher has not yet started the method.

Running

The method is currently running; the color of the corresponding attribute is yellow.

Error
Fatal Error

An error occurred during the last run of the method. The difference between the two statuses is that a method in the status Error is started again at the next scheduled run, a method in the status Fatal Error is not. A method in the status Fatal Error is only started again after a warm start of the monitoring segment (see Resetting the Segment to WARMUP Status). The color of the corresponding attribute is red.

Note

You can also reset the method status by selecting the corresponding MTE, choosing Display Details (This graphic is explained in the accompanying text), and, on the following screen, choosing Edit ® Method Status ® Reset ® Select Auto-Reaction Method.

Note

· The time specification after the runtime status shows the time since which the method has been in this status.

· The color of the nodes is not passed upward in the alert monitoring tree. Monitoring objects and summary nodes therefore always have the color Green.

Basis Displaying the Technical View: Status Data Collector

Data suppliers deliver values that are displayed in the Alert Monitor. They each belong to the individual system components and create monitoring objects that report values to the monitoring architecture. These values are displayed in the monitor sets.

It can be useful to check the status of the data collection methods if problems occur in the monitoring architecture. You can find out the most important information about the assigned data collection methods on one hand by choosing Properties, if you choose the data collection method in the Methods tab page by double clicking it. On the other hand, you can find out the definition and runtime status of the data collection method of an MTE by choosing Display Details (This graphic is explained in the accompanying text)

This method is very time-consuming for obtaining an overview of the data collection methods and their status for the MTEs of an entire monitor. The technical view Status Data Collector exists as an alternative for this purpose.

In this technical view, you can also manually start the data collection method for any MTE to which a data collection method is assigned. To do this, choose the relevant MTE by double clicking it. This is useful, for example during test phases or for MTEs for which you require the current value, even if it is not yet time for the next start of the method.

Note

Note that when you start a data collection method manually, it runs under your user name and therefore also under your authorizations. As the method runs under the SAPSYS user when it is started automatically, and this user has only very few authorizations, you can assume from a successful test with a manual start that the method will also run without problems during normal operation.

Procedure

To activate the Status Data Collector technical view, follow the procedure below:

...

1. Choose CCMS ® Control/Monitoring ® Alert Monitor, or call transaction RZ20.

2. Expand the monitor set that contains the monitor that you require, and choose Load Monitor.

3. Choose Views ® Status Data Collector. The alert tree now no longer displays the alert status and reported values, but information about the data collection methods of the MTEs of the monitor.

This graphic is explained in the accompanying text

Result

The view displays the following information about the data collection methods that are assigned to the individual MTEs of the monitor:

· Assigned data collection method: If the MTE is assigned an active data supplier, the system will display in the corresponding column, as the active data suppliers are not defined in the monitoring architecture

· Type of the data collection method; depending on the definition of the method, the following types are possible:

Type

Description

[Running in agent]

The method is periodically executed in a Structure linkCCMS agent

[Running in Autoabap]

The method is executed periodically in the dialog process.

[Running in Background]

The method is periodically executed in the background process as a job.

[Kernel function]

The method is automatically executed in the C kernel.

[???]

The method type is not yet known; this type is only displayed for a short type after the method is created.

· Definition status of the method:

Type

Description

PRESET

The method has just been created; the properties of the method are still determined by the settings in the data supplier. After a maximum of five minutes, the system reads the current settings of the method from the active properties variant and changes the definition status.

DBSET
WPSET

The settings of the active properties variant are already included in the properties of the method in this status. However, as it is not in the CHECKED definition status, you should check whether the method is released as a data collection method.

CHECKED

The method is released and can therefore be executed.

CEN_CHECKED

The method is executed in a CCMS agent; as all settings for the method are set in the agent, do not change these settings manually.

· Runtime status of the method:

Type

Description

Ready

The method is ready for the next execution; however, this is not yet due.

Run required

The method is to be executed, however the responsible dispatcher has not yet started the method.

Running

The method is currently running; the color of the corresponding attribute is yellow.

Error
Fatal Error

An error occurred during the last run of the method. The difference between the two statuses is that a method in the status Error is started again at the next scheduled run, a method in the status Fatal Error is not. A method in the status Fatal Error is only started again after a warm start of the monitoring segment (see Resetting the Segment to WARMUP Status). The color of the corresponding attribute is red.

Note

You can also reset the method status by selecting the corresponding MTE, choosing Display Details (This graphic is explained in the accompanying text), and, on the following screen, choosing Edit ® Method Status ® Reset ® Select Data Collection Method.

Note

The time specification after the runtime status shows the time since which the method has been in this status.

· Frequency of the method call in seconds (Cycle):

Note

The color of the nodes is not passed upward in the alert monitoring tree. Monitoring objects and summary nodes therefore always have the color Green.

Basis Displaying the Technical View: Method Allocation

Use

The individual monitoring tree elements (MTEs) of the Alert Monitor are assigned methods. These methods determine the data collection of the MTEs (data collection methods) and the possible reactions to an alert in the MTE (auto-reaction and analysis methods). You can find out the assigned methods by selecting an MTE and choosing Properties. This method is very time-consuming for obtaining an overview of the assigned methods for the MTEs of an entire monitor. The technical view Method Allocation exists as an alternative for this purpose. This view displays the method assignments for the MTEs of the entire monitor:

· Assigned data collection method: If the MTE is assigned an active data supplier, the system will display in the corresponding column, as the active data suppliers are not defined in the monitoring architecture

· Assigned auto-reaction method

· Assigned analysis method

Note

· The nodes are always colored green in the technical view Method Allocation; as it contains no alert information.

· Summary nodes or monitoring objects can always be assigned methods; these assignments only take effect for the subordinate monitoring attributes, which can inherit their method assignment from the superordinate nodes.

· If no analysis or auto-reaction method is assigned to the MTE, is displayed in the corresponding column here.

Procedure

To activate the Central Method Allocation technical view, follow the procedure below:

...

1. Choose CCMS ® Control/Monitoring ® Alert Monitor, or call transaction RZ20.

2. Expand the monitor set that contains the monitor that you require, and choose Load Monitor.

3. Choose Views ® Method Allocation. The alert tree now no longer displays the alert status and reported values, but information about the methods assigned to the MTEs of the monitor.

Basis Displaying the Technical View: Info on MTE

Use

MTE classes and attribute groups group nodes of the alert monitoring tree by topic and therefore simplify Customizing, as you no longer need to adjust the properties of all affected monitoring tree elements (MTEs), but rather only of the corresponding MTE class or attribute group. You can find out the assigned MTE class and attribute group by selecting an MTE and choosing Properties. This method is very time-consuming for obtaining an overview of the assigned MTE classes and attribute groups of the MTEs of an entire monitor. The technical view Info on MTE exists as an alternative for this purpose. This view displays the following information for the MTEs of the entire monitor:

· MTE class to which the MTE belongs

· Attribute group to which the MTE belongs (for performance, status, and log attributes)

· Short text that is assigned to the MTE class as help (usually activated using the F1 key)

To additionally display the long help text for an MTE, choose the relevant MTE by double clicking it.

Note

· The nodes are always colored green in the technical view Info on MTE; as it contains no alert information.

· If the corresponding general or specific properties of the MTE are not determined by an MTE class or attribute group, but rather individually for this MTE, no class or group is displayed in this view.

Procedure

To activate the Info on MTE technical view, follow the procedure below:

...

1. Choose CCMS ® Control/Monitoring ® Alert Monitor, or call transaction RZ20.

2. Expand the monitor set that contains the monitor that you require, and choose Load Monitor.

3. Choose Views ® Info on MTE. The alert tree now no longer displays the alert status and reported values, but information about the MTEs of the monitor.

Basis Displaying the Technical View: Central Performance History CCMS

he Central Performance History of the monitoring architecture allows you to save performance values of the monitoring architecture long-term, and to output these values in reports to compare the current performance data with its earlier development.

The system only collects values for the MTE classes that you have selected for this purpose. You do this by assigning MTE classes to Collection and Reorganization Schemata. These schemata contain information about how long, and in which resolution, performance values should be collected. To obtain an overview of this type of which data is collected in the Central Performance History, you required the collection and reorganization schemata that are assigned to the individual nodes.

The view displays the following information:

· Assigned collection and reorganization schema

· Resolution of the collected performance values

· Collection method (see Collecting and Reorganizing Performance Values)

· Time zone of the data collection (if explicitly specified)

Procedure

To activate the Central Performance History technical view, follow the procedure below:

...

1. Choose CCMS ® Control/Monitoring ® Alert Monitor, or call transaction RZ20.

2. Expand the monitor set that contains the monitor that you require, and choose Load Monitor.

3. Choose Views ® Collect./Reorg.Schema Assignment, or choose Display Assignments of the Central Performance History (This graphic is explained in the accompanying text). The alert tree now no longer displays the alert status and reported values, but the assigned Collection and Performance Schemata.

Basis Displaying the Technical View: Threshold Values CCMS

Threshold values dictate which reported values generate an alert for the node for performance attributes (see Properties of Performance Attributes). To display these threshold values, select the corresponding node and choose Properties. This method is very time-consuming for obtaining an overview of the threshold values for the MTEs of an entire monitor. The technical view Threshold Values exists as an alternative for this purpose. This view displays the following information for the MTEs of the entire monitor:

· Attribute group to which the MTE belongs

· Threshold values of the MTE for which a yellow and a red alert are generated; also the threshold values at which the alert level is lowered again.

· Unit of the reported performance values

· Comparison value that specifies how the value of the performance attribute is calculated from the reported value, such as the last reported value, the average of the last few minutes (smoothing), or the average of the last full quarter hour/hour (average).

· Information, about whether an alert is to be generated when the value of the performance attribute falls below the threshold value or when the value exceeds the threshold value

To additionally display the long help text for an MTE, choose the relevant MTE by double clicking it.

Note

· The nodes are always colored green in the technical view Threshold Values; as it contains no alert information.

· If the properties of the MTE are not specified by the attribute group, but are defined individually for this MTE, the view displays instead of the attribute group.

Procedure

To activate the Threshold Values technical view, follow the procedure below:

...

1. Choose CCMS ® Control/Monitoring ® Alert Monitor, or call transaction RZ20.

2. Expand the monitor set that contains the monitor that you require, and choose Load Monitor.

3. Choose Views ® Threshold Values. The alert tree now no longer displays the alert status and reported values, but the threshold values for the MTEs of the monitor.

How to view recently accessed transactions by users in SAP

There are two ways to do that
1) Turn the audit log on by using SM19 and SM20 and analyze the audit logs.Put filters while setting up these logs so that you can see the specific data.

2) In ST03N / ST03, you can analyze the transactions run by users by selecting the "User Profile" under the "Analysis Views" section.

Note: ST03N keeps limited data

Listing TCODE transactions used to view what users are logged

I want to get a list of all transactions used per user in a specific time period. Basically I’m looking for a list of all users logged in SAP and the details of the tcodes they used. Is there any standard report or tcode available to view this info?

EXPERT RESPONSE

There is no standard transaction. The information is available for configurable time periods using transaction ST05N but it is not organized to readily provide a report of users and transactions. Also the information available summarizes a user’s use of a transaction. There will be one entry (with count data) per user per time period. Daily, weekly and monthly summaries can be created and they are stored for configurable durations.
The information is summarized into a cluster table called MONI based on the STAT files that are written in the file system and regularly refreshed. MONI cannot be queried via SE16 etc., but SAP delivers a number of function modules that retrieve data from these tables.

It is also possible to configure audit logging via SM19 and read the log files via SM20. This will provide more detail but it also introduces new file management issues and requires a change to system settings.

How to view locked Users in Sap BASIS

To view locked users in sap

1) Call transaction su10
Click on authorization data and scroll down
check the locked users only field as shown in figure and execute (F8).

2) Call transaction sa38 and run the program RSUSR006 . You will get a list of locked users.
3) Goto transaction ewz5 you will get users with locked status
4) Run report
EWULKUSR in transaction sa38 to get the list.
5) Call transaction SUIM , goto
a) authorizations > User > User by complex search criteria >List of User Master
Records Locked Due to Incorrect Logon

or
b) user > unsuccessful logons
6) Call transaction S_BCE_68001402

BASIS How to view Locked Transaction codes IN SAP

Goto transaction se11 or se16 and view the table TSTC, the field is CINFO. Enter "A0" as the "HEX01 data element for SYST" starting value and "A9" as the ending value. Instead of doing such cumbersome viewing of table, you can run ABAP report rsauditc to view locked transactions. Use t-code sm01 to lock/unlock the codes
